Reading: God’s sheep are well fed
Reference: Ezek. 34:11-16

Ezekiel 34:11: For thus saith the Lord God; Behold, I, even I, will both search my sheep, and seek them out.
Ezekiel 34:12: As a shepherd seeketh out his flock in the day that he is among his sheep that are scattered; so will I seek out my sheep, and will deliver them out of all places where they have been scattered in the cloudy and dark day.
Ezekiel 34:13: And I will bring them out from the people, and gather them from the countries, and will bring them to their own land, and feed them upon the mountains of Israel by the rivers, and in all the inhabited places of the country.
Ezekiel 34:14: I will feed them in a good pasture, and upon the high mountains of Israel shall their fold be: there shall they lie in a good fold, and in a fat pasture shall they feed upon the mountains of Israel.
Ezekiel 34:15: I will feed my flock, and I will cause them to lie down, saith the Lord God.
Ezekiel 34:16: I will seek that which was lost, and bring again that which was driven away, and will bind up that which was broken, and will strengthen that which was sick: but I will destroy the fat and the strong; I will feed them with judgment.
(KJV)
